DjangoのClearableFileInputのテンプレートをカスタマイズ
ImageFieldを使っているとDjangoAdmin側のフォーム部分のリンクがバグる 自分が携わっているプロジェクトでは、S3に置かれている画像のURLをImageFieldにフルパスで入れているのですが、これだとA...
ImageFieldを使っているとDjangoAdmin側のフォーム部分のリンクがバグる 自分が携わっているプロジェクトでは、S3に置かれている画像のURLをImageFieldにフルパスで入れているのですが、これだとA...
CORSの関係で他所にある画像をそのままでは表示出来ない これは普通に権利の問題などもあり、勝手にやって良いことでもないので、それぞれのサイトのポリシーに則ってやって欲しいことなのですが、今回試したこととしては、Inst...
sitemapを作るのはDjangoに組み込まれているモジュールを使えば簡単 sitemapの生成は、django.contrib.sitemaps.views.sitemapを使うことにとても簡単に出来ます。 生成自体...
UberEatsの管理画面は結構スクレイプし難い 所用でUberEatsの管理画面をスクレイプする必要があり、プログラムを組みました。ただ、なかなかスクレイプが面倒だったので、知見をまとめておきたいと思います。 今回、や...
JSONFieldの値に日本語が入ってると文字化け DjangoAdminの編集画面では、JSONFieldの値に日本語が入っていると文字化けして、unicodeになってしまいます。 そこで、以下のような形で、JSONF...
DjangoAdminでcsvをインポートしたかった DjangoAdminでcsvをインポートする機能を付けたかったのですが、これを自分で実装したら大分面倒だなと思い、パッケージを探していたら良さそうなものがありました...
sourceを使用する sourceを使用することで、Metaに指定したモデルに関連する値を抜き出すことが出来ます。 使い方としては以下のような感じです。 models.py serializers.py このようにre...
ボタンをクリックする clickを使用して、ボタンなどを押下する際に使用します。使い方はこんな感じです。 オブジェクトをクリックする際は、click()という関数も用意されていますが、画面の範囲外にある場合にはエラーが起...
WebDriverから取得出来るcookieはcookiejar型 WebDriverからcookieの一覧を取得することはget_cookies()を使用すれば容易に出来るものの、それをrequestsにセットするには...
get_(field名)_display()で取得が出来る Djangoを使用しているとモデルでchoicesを使用することも多々あると思うのですが、viewやtemplate側で値だけ取りたい場合にchoicesの中身...